Calix Powers Filer Mutual Video Over Copper Services

SEPTEMBER 22, 2004, PETALUMA, CALIFORNIA—Calix today announced that Filer Mutual Telephone Company (www.filertel.com) has become the first operating company in the state of Idaho to offer multi-stream, IP-based switched video services over ADSL2+ to residential subscribers. Filer Mutual is also the first service provider to make use of a video feed from regional headend operator, Project Mutual Telephone (www.pmt.org). With the capacity and flexibility advantages inherent to the Calix C7 ultra-broadband loop carrier (UBLC), Filer Mutual has delivered video services to its residential subscribers well ahead of other operating companies—in fact, Filer Mutual was able to turn up video services less than one month after ordering the Calix IP resource card (IRC).

"The Calix C7 made it extremely simple for us to get into the video business," stated Jim Gunn, central office manager for Filer Mutual, based in south central Idaho with customers in Nevada as well. "We've been in the telecommunications business for over 95 years; in just 30 days we became a full-service video company offering multi-stream video to our residential customers simply by adding a single IRC to our network of Calix C7s. In addition to offering 2-3 video streams per household, we are now in a position to offer HDTV over our existing copper access lines."

Like many ILECs around the United States, Filer Mutual is benefiting from the convergence of a standards-based approach to IP video, the improved rate and reach characteristics of ADSL2+, and the enormous capacity and flexibility of the Calix C7 UBLC. With this combination, Filer Mutual can now quickly roll out switched video services, including HDTV, over existing copper plant.

"Filer Mutual now has a powerful competitive advantage over cable companies when it comes to better serving their residential customers," said Colt Lawton, vice president of regional IOC sales for Calix. "In addition to telephony and cable-killing tiered Internet services, Filer is now offering broadcast video and is positioned to roll out HDTV, video-on-demand, and other interactive services."

With the Calix C7 platform, Filer Mutual can now offer 150 channels of broadcast video entertainment, video on demand (VOD), and TV-based Web and email services to all of its residential subscribers from both the central office and remote terminal. Filer Mutual also benefited from the CalixCompatible Solutions Assurance Program by selecting video encoders and middleware from Minerva Networks (www.minervanetworks.com), VOD servers from Kasenna (www.kasenna.com) and IP set top boxes from Amino (www.amino.com), which had been proven interoperable with the Calix C7 platform.
